+#define THREAD_APPLY_FLAGS_HELP "\
+FLAGS letters are v(increase verbosity), q(decrease verbosity)\n\
+ c(continue), s(silent).\n\
+Verbosity (default 1) controls what to print for a thread:\n\
+ 0 : no thread info is printed\n\
+ 1 : print per-inferior thread number and target system's thread id\n\
+By default, if a COMMAND raises an error, thread apply is aborted.\n\
+Flag c indicates to print the error and continue.\n\
+Flag s indicates to silently ignore a COMMAND that raises an error\n\
+or produces no output."
+
